In an early scene from his new movie, Don Juan DeMarco, Marlon Brando, playing a psychiatrist, talks the title character (Johnny Depp) out of committing suicide by pleading, "Why lose hope, along with life, along with everything else?"

If only life imitated art ... On Easter Sunday Brando's deeply troubled 25-year-old daughter Tarita Zumi Cheyenne hanged herself at the Brando estate in Punaauia, Tahiti. Cheyenne, as she was known, had tried to commit suicide three times before.
